6. How to Keep Your Polar Device Software Updated

Keeping your Polar device software updated is crucial for maintaining optimal performance, accessing new features, and ensuring compatibility with other devices and apps. Regular updates include bug fixes, performance improvements, and security enhancements.

Here’s how to keep your Polar device software updated:

  • Using Polar Flow App:
    • Notifications: Enable notifications in the Polar Flow app to receive alerts about available updates.
    • Automatic Updates: The Polar Flow app typically prompts you to update your device when a new version is available.
    • Manual Check: You can also manually check for updates in the app settings.
  • Using Polar FlowSync Software:
    • Download and Install: Download and install the Polar FlowSync software on your computer from the Polar support website.
    • Connect Your Device: Connect your Polar device to your computer using a USB cable.
    • Automatic Sync: Polar FlowSync automatically detects your device and checks for updates.
  • Troubleshooting Update Issues:
    • Connectivity Problems: Ensure your computer has a stable internet connection.
    • Device Recognition: If Polar FlowSync doesn’t recognize your device, try restarting your computer and reconnecting the device.
  • Benefits of Regular Updates:
    • Bug Fixes: Updates often include fixes for known issues, improving device stability and performance.
    • Performance Improvements: Updates can optimize battery life, enhance GPS accuracy, and improve overall device responsiveness.
    • New Features: Software updates often introduce new features and functionalities.
  • Checking Current Software Version:
    • Polar Flow App: In the Polar Flow app, go to “Devices” and select your device.
    • Polar FlowSync: In Polar FlowSync, the software version is displayed when your device is connected.

7. How Does Warranty Information Affect Your Polar Device Usage?

Understanding your Polar device’s warranty information is crucial for making informed decisions about maintenance, repairs, and replacements. The warranty provides protection against manufacturing defects and malfunctions, ensuring you receive the necessary support within a specified period.

Here’s how warranty information affects your Polar device usage:

  • Coverage Period:

    • Duration: Polar devices typically come with a limited warranty that covers defects in materials and workmanship for a specified period, usually two years from the date of purchase.
    • Proof of Purchase: Keep your proof of purchase (receipt or invoice) as it is required to claim warranty services.
  • What the Warranty Covers:

    • Manufacturing Defects: The warranty covers defects in materials and workmanship that occur under normal use.
    • Malfunctions: It also covers malfunctions that are not caused by misuse, abuse, or unauthorized modifications.
  • What the Warranty Does Not Cover:

    • Normal Wear and Tear: The warranty does not cover normal wear and tear, such as scratches, dents, or cosmetic damage.
    • Misuse and Abuse: Damage caused by misuse, abuse, neglect, or improper handling is not covered.
  • How to Claim Warranty Services:

    • Contact Polar Support: If you believe your device has a defect covered by the warranty, contact Polar support or visit polarservicecenter.net.
    • Provide Information: Provide your device model, serial number, and proof of purchase.
  • Importance of Authorized Service Centers:

    • polarservicecenter.net: Using authorized service centers like polarservicecenter.net ensures that repairs are performed by trained technicians using genuine Polar parts.
  • Extending Your Warranty:

    • Extended Warranty Programs: Some retailers or third-party providers offer extended warranty programs for Polar devices.

8. How to Maintain Your Polar Device for Longevity

Maintaining your Polar device properly is essential for extending its lifespan and ensuring it continues to perform optimally. Regular cleaning, proper storage, and careful handling can prevent damage and prolong the device’s usability.

Here’s how to maintain your Polar device for longevity:

  • Regular Cleaning:
    • Frequency: Clean your Polar device regularly, especially after workouts or exposure to sweat, dirt, or sunscreen.
    • How to Clean: Use a soft, damp cloth to wipe down the device. Avoid using harsh chemicals, solvents, or abrasive cleaners.
  • Proper Storage:
    • Temperature: Store your Polar device in a cool, dry place away from direct sunlight and extreme temperatures.
    • Protection: When not in use, store your device in a protective case or pouch to prevent scratches and damage.
  • Careful Handling:
    • Avoid Impacts: Protect your device from impacts and drops. Even minor falls can cause internal damage.
    • Water Resistance: Be aware of your device’s water resistance rating. While many Polar devices are water-resistant, they are not all waterproof.
  • Charging Practices:
    • Optimal Charging: Use the charging cable and adapter provided with your Polar device.
    • Avoid Overcharging: Avoid leaving your device plugged in for extended periods after it has reached full charge.
  • Software and Firmware Updates:
    • Regular Updates: Keep your device’s software and firmware updated to ensure optimal performance and compatibility.
    • Benefits: Updates often include bug fixes, performance improvements, and new features.
  • Inspecting for Damage:
    • Regular Checks: Periodically inspect your device for any signs of damage, such as cracks, loose buttons, or damaged straps.
  • Professional Servicing:
    • Authorized Service Centers: If you notice any issues that you cannot resolve yourself, consider taking your device to an authorized service center like polarservicecenter.net.

9. How to Personalize Your Polar Device Settings for Optimal Performance

Personalizing your Polar device settings is crucial for optimizing its performance and aligning it with your specific fitness goals and preferences. Customizing settings such as sport profiles, display options, and training zones can greatly enhance your training experience.

Here’s how to personalize your Polar device settings for optimal performance:

  • Sport Profiles:
    • Customization: Polar devices allow you to create and customize sport profiles for various activities, such as running, cycling, swimming, and more.
    • Specific Metrics: Configure each profile to display the metrics that are most relevant to that activity.
  • Display Options:
    • Customizable Views: Adjust the display settings to show the data that is most important to you during workouts.
    • Brightness and Contrast: Optimize the screen brightness and contrast for different lighting conditions.
  • Training Zones:
    • Heart Rate Zones: Set up personalized heart rate zones based on your maximum heart rate and training goals.
    • Power Zones: For cyclists, configure power zones to optimize your training intensity and track your progress.
  • Alerts and Notifications:
    • Custom Alerts: Set up alerts for various metrics, such as heart rate, pace, distance, and time.
    • Smart Notifications: Enable or disable smart notifications from your smartphone to stay connected while you work out.
  • User Information:
    • Accurate Data: Ensure your personal information, such as age, weight, height, and gender, is entered correctly.
    • Impact on Calculations: Accurate user data is essential for precise calorie calculations, training load analysis, and other metrics.
  • Device Settings:
    • Language: Set your preferred language for the device interface.
    • Units: Choose your preferred units of measurement.
  • Polar Flow App:
    • Synchronization: Regularly sync your device with the Polar Flow app to transfer data and update settings.
